问题标签 [encode]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
0 回答
3136 浏览

php - 需要 PHP URL 编码/解码方面的帮助

在一个页面上,我正在“屏蔽”/编码传递给另一页面的 URL,在那里我解码 URL 并开始将文件传递给用户。

我找到了一些用于编码/解码 URL 的函数,但有时编码的 URL 包含“+”或“/”并且解码的链接被破坏。

我必须使用“文件夹结构”进行链接,不能使用 QueryString!

这是编码功能:

这里是解码:

那么如何编码和解码url。谢谢


编辑:

我用 str_replace 解决了 :)

编码时:

解码时:

0 投票
2 回答
4776 浏览

encode - 编码和解码文本 PHP 的最佳方法

我正在寻找一种方法,我可以在其中解码和编码要在 url 中传递的文本。

不是base64

还有其他人吗?

0 投票
5 回答
12824 浏览

javascript - 如何简单地编码和解码字符串变量

我需要简单地编码一个字符串变量(我的 api 密钥),这样人眼不容易阅读,我需要它轻松解码回完全相同的初始字符串。执行此操作的标准实用且快速(用户侧计算较少)的方法是什么?

提前谢谢了!

0 投票
1 回答
546 浏览

vb.net - 传递字节 (VB.NET)

我需要将编码字符串传递给 php 页面。

要将字符串转换为 iso:

我有这个代码来传递字符串,但是我必须如何传递字节(变量结果)而不是字符串(变量 MyVarString)?

0 投票
2 回答
1290 浏览

php - 正确编码 PHP 邮件表单中的字符(“I'm”变为“I\'m”)

我正在测试一个 PHP 邮件表单,一个非常简单的表单,在这里可以找到

问题是我每次在邮件中写单引号或双引号时都会收到不需要的斜杠“\”,因此“I'm”在我的邮箱中显示为“I\'m”。

我知道这与 PHP 区分代码引号和讲座引号的方式有关,但我不知道在我的表单中添加什么以使其正常运行。

任何帮助表示赞赏,

0 投票
4 回答
7538 浏览

javascript - 使用 JavaScript 进行 Alt 属性编码

Html 实体必须在 HTML 页面中的图像的 alt 属性中编码。所以

会很好用。

另一方面,相同的 JavaScript 代码将无法工作

并且会产生一个→ B而不是A → B

当无法在源代码中放置特殊(未编码)字符时,如何通过 JavaScript 执行此操作?

0 投票
2 回答
2712 浏览

c# - 网络摄像头捕获并转换为 avi

我正在尝试制作一个程序,该程序可以从网络摄像头捕获视频并从麦克风中捕获声音,但是我陷入了尝试用静止图像制作电影的部分

我听说你需要使用 directshow 但它不适合我

有人知道一段很好的示例代码可以捕获视频和声音并将其编码为文件(divx 或类似的东西)吗?

或一些建议,以便我可以自己构建它

(如果其他编程语言对此更好,我很高兴能早点知道。)

0 投票
1 回答
835 浏览

iphone - FFmpeg + iPhone - 有趣(不正确?)的视频编码结果

我通过 swscale 运行 png 图像数据以获取 YUV420P 数据,然后使用 MSMPEG4V1 编解码器对该帧进行编码,从而在 iPhone 上对一些视频进行编码。在 api 文档中,avcodec_encode_video 应该返回该编码操作从输出缓冲区使用的字节数。有 234,000 个字节进入编码器,但 avcodec_encode_video 返回的结果只是“4”。结果与 24 帧完全相同。这里似乎有些可疑……有什么见解吗?

这是代码的pastebin链接:

http://pastebin.com/ht94FWva

(对不起,链接远离SO,我只是不想在几个地方重复代码)

编辑:

另外,我已经为 ffmpeg 设置了一个自定义日志回调,并且我将日志级别设置为“详细”(libavutil/log.h),所以 libavcodec 应该将任何错误记录到控制台,但 avcodec 很安静他整个操作。(注意:我做了测试以确保我的日志回调正常工作)

0 投票
14 回答
39390 浏览

php - PHP反序列化因非编码字符而失败?

但为什么?
我应该在序列化之前编码吗?如何?

我正在使用 Javascript 将序列化字符串写入隐藏字段,而不是 PHP 的 $_POST
在 JS 我有类似的东西:

0 投票
4 回答
13641 浏览

javascript - Ruby 等效于 JavaScript 的 encodeURIComponent 产生相同的输出?

嗨,有与 JavaScript 方法等效的 rubyencodeURIComponent​​ 方法吗?我正在使用,URI.unescape(str)但它识别 "£"(之后encodeURIComponent它变成"%C2%A3")作为一个"?"标志。任何解决方案?谢谢